Output 616053fb0fb4ddd7b95888a2bd7cfc9347441c9b5b3b00081f0a0ec95e023318:0

value
18159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a811521243af972af4435a09f3ab3968c375a46 OP_EQUAL
address
3Fmxcu1aPW4VgPzXgYuSWPBgYT7WZVy2zD
transaction
616053fb0fb4ddd7b95888a2bd7cfc9347441c9b5b3b00081f0a0ec95e023318
confirmations
84579
spent
true